Output d68dde3dd6b3a1cc14f437838e1a299ba2c3477bd1e62d500eb4903b60c3ee69:3

value
170052772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17ca11d8118e843635031465139e0f87ee3d44d OP_EQUAL
address
MRYDwrRbLP5MtBrB9CokSemuzbgkdspqxZ
transaction
d68dde3dd6b3a1cc14f437838e1a299ba2c3477bd1e62d500eb4903b60c3ee69
spent
true